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8329 798882 28 25770402331
495673269 65 81
495673269 65 81
60013444631 31 66
All about undefined
Interested in learning more?
495673269 65 81
60013444631 31 66
See more
169383362 6310290406 06
091950 33 00896970707 015105482
See more
97 951
4734 9030396 3670752 82 98
See more